Image Description: | Montgomery, Alabama - The old Greyhound bus station, where Freedom Riders were badly beaten by a white mob in 1961 while trying to desegregate interstate bus transportation. The tiles at left cover the separate "colored entrance" that black travelers were required to use. The Greyhound station is now the Freedom Rides Museum, operated by the Alabama Historical Commission. |
